 On 2021-11-07 18:06, Robert Armstrong wrote:
   I think
DECnet/8 is for RTS-8, but there never was one for OS-8. 
   Yes, the DECnet-8 was
for RTS although you could run OS/8 as a task under
 RTS (so maybe those two count as the same).  In any case AFAIK there was
 never any NFT or FAL or remote terminal or NCP/NML or anything else like
 that implemented for DECnet/8.  It was more of a toolkit kind of thing where
 you could write your own RTS program to make a DECnet connection to another
 node.  What you sent over that connection was your problem. 
  
 Right. It was/is slightly more than a toolkit. It does have a couple of processes which
deals with circuits and executor management. And I think there is TLK/LSN so you can
communicate. But beyond that, you were on your own.

One of the field service offices in New Jersey (Murray Hill perhaps) did a custom
implementation of DECnet for Unix System V for the Bell system. When we started working on
DECnet-SCO, we tried to get access to the code but was told it was considered proprietary
code owned by the Bell system.
